Method
Prep the oven and dry mix
- Preheat the oven to 375°F and line a 12-cup muffin tin with liners.
- Whisk the all-purpose flour,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t in a large bowl.
Mix the wet ingredients and combine
- In a separate bowl, beat the eggs, granulated sugar, vegetable oil, plain yogurt, and vanilla extract until smooth.
- Stir the wet ingredients into the dry ingredients until just combined.
Fold in zucchini and blueberries
- Fold in the grated zucchini.
- Toss the blueberries with the 1 tablespoon of flour, then gently fold them into the batter.
Bake and cool
- Divide the batter among the muffin cups, filling each ¾ full.
- Bake for 20–22 minutes at 375°F until golden and a toothpick comes out clean.
- Cool the muffins in the pan for 5 minutes before transferring.
Notes
For best texture, squeeze the grated zucchini very dry so the crumb stays pale gold instead of gummy. Store airtight in the fridge up to 4 days; freeze up to 2 months (thaw overnight in the fridge). For a lighter option, substitute half the vegetable oil with additional plain yogurt while keeping the same total amount.
